Update of /cvsroot/perfparse/_perfparse/scripts
In directory sc8-pr-cvs1.sourceforge.net:/tmp/cvs-serv10026
Added Files:
perfparsed.sh
Log Message:
Startup script for perfparsed added
--- NEW FILE: perfparsed.sh ---
#! /bin/bash
#
#
# Startup script for perfparsed
#
#
### BEGIN INIT INFO
# Provides: perfparsed
# Required-Start: $local_fs $remote_fs $syslog
# Required-Stop:
# Default-Start: 2 3 5
# Default-Stop:
# Description: Start the perfparse daemon.
### END INIT INFO
PPPIPE=/usr/local/nagios/var/serviceperf.log
case "$1" in
start)
if [ -f $PPPIPE ] ; then
echo "creating pipe"
mv $PPPIPE ${PPPIPE}.old
mkfifo $PPPIPE
chown nagios2:nagios2 $PPPIPE
APPLY_OLD_DATA=1
fi
echo "Starting perfparsed"
/usr/local/nagios/bin/perfparsed -d
if [ "$APPLY_OLD_DATA" ] ; then
echo "applying old data"
cat ${PPPIPE}.old >> $PPPIPE
fi
;;
stop)
killproc perfparsed
;;
*)
echo "Usage: $0 {start|stop}"
exit 1
esac
|